Servings

Makes 12 dinner rolls

Time

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Rise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 10-12 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es

 

Ingredients

  • 1 cup warm water (110°F)
  • 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 2 1/4 teaspoons active dry yeast (1 packet)
  • 1/3 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 3 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tablespoons butter, melted (for brushing)

Instructions

  1. Activate the Yeast: In a large mixing b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let it sit for 5 minutes until it becomes frothy.
  2. Mix the Dough: Add vegetable oil, salt, and 2 cups of flour to the yeast mixture. Stir until combined. Gradually add the remaining flour until a soft dough forms.
  3. Knead the Dough: Transfer the dough to a lightly floured surface and knead for about 5 minutes until it becomes smooth and elastic.
  4. Shape the Rolls: Divide the dough into 12 equal portions and shape them into balls. Place them in a greased 9×13-inch baking dish.
  5. Let Them Rise: Cover the rolls with a clean kitchen towel and let them rise in a warm place for 10 minutes.
  6. Bake: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Bake the rolls for 10-12 minutes or until they turn golden brown.
  7. Finish and Serve: Brush the warm rolls with melted butter and serve immediately. Enjoy!
